A special parade and other activities are planned to highlight the 140th running of the Dresden Exhibition.

Alicia VanEsse, an executive member with the Dresden Agricultural Society, says it will be a reunion of sorts to help celebrate the milestone.

“We are excited to say that we have a special parade on Sunday. It is of all the past Presidents, Vice Presidents, Ambassadors, Princesses and Princes will have a parade going down Main St then they will be brought into the Grand Stand Area where we will have a barbecue,” she said.

“We are also excited to say that this year we are having the Antique Vintage tractor pull. So all old tractors. They still run and they are still going to pull the weighted sled. We are pretty excited for that.”

VanEsse said after that we will have a live band starting at 6 p.m.
